If a board is Public, anyone with the link to the board can view the board, but only members of the board can edit cards.If a board is Private, only members of that specific board can view the board and join and edit cards.If a board is Workspace visible it means any members of that Workspace can view, join, and edit cards.These are the privacy options by board setting: If you are creating a board that is housed within a Workspace, then the default setting is Workspace visible. In those cases, having a publicly visible Workspace might be right for you since it will provide a dedicated place for your users, customers, and fans to go to check out your public boards. However, let’s say you plan on creating a lot of awesome public boards like a product roadmap, a user community board, or a resource board for information about your team or business. This does NOT mean that your private or Workspace visible boards will be suddenly visible to the public. Visibility can be set to public or private. Workspace visibility is about whether your Workspace will be indexed by search engines or visible to people outside of the Workspace. Workspace Visibilityįrom your Workspace page, click the “Settings” tab where you can set your Workspace visibility. If your Workspace requires more granular permissions, such as managing who is an admin or normal member, changing permissions is available as a Trello Premium feature (see the section below Go Big With Premium).įor free Workspaces (those that haven't upgraded to Trello Premium) being a Workspace admin doesn't grant admin control over Workspace boards-to make changes to other users' boards in your Workspace, you'll need to be invited as a board admin manually.
